Small businesses are the engine behind Newark’s economy, employing thousands while providing resources that families and other businesses rely on every day. However, starting a new business is challenging and requires overcoming several hurdles, especially for minority entrepreneurs. To help support the innovative ideas that drive our city’s economy, Invest Newark offers numerous resources and training programs: 

Certification for Minority and Women Business Owners:
  • Invest Newark hosts expos throughout the city to give business owners the opportunity to apply for multiple certifications and to ensure Newark-based businesses are competing for RFPs to enable them to grow their businesses.
Financial Literacy:
  • Invest Newark partners with local-lending institutions to develop multi-week business literacy trainings for entrepreneurs, covering topics such as accounting, marketing, human capital, operations management, licensing, and certifications. Visit the Community Calendar for upcoming trainings.
Entrepreneurial Development:
  • Through the award-winning “StreetWise MBA” training program in partnership with Interise, Newark-based small business owners learn the business knowledge, management know-how, and the networks needed to grow established small businesses in this seven-month program.
